Artificial Intelligence Unveiled: Defining AI in 2024 and Its Implications

Artificial Intelligence (AI) has been a hot topic in the tech world for years, but in 2024, it has truly come into its own. With advancements in machine learning, deep learning, and natural language processing, AI has become more sophisticated and capable than ever before. But what exactly is AI, and what are its implications for society?

At its core, AI is the simulation of human intelligence processes by machines, especially computer systems. This includes learning, reasoning, problem-solving, perception, and language understanding. AI systems can analyze large amounts of data, recognize patterns, and make decisions based on that information. They can also interact with humans through speech and text, making them incredibly versatile tools for a wide range of applications.

In 2024, AI is being used in a variety of industries, from healthcare and finance to transportation and entertainment. In healthcare, AI is being used to analyze medical images, predict patient outcomes, and even assist in surgery. In finance, AI is being used to detect fraud, optimize trading strategies, and personalize customer experiences. In transportation, AI is being used to improve traffic flow, optimize routes, and develop autonomous vehicles. And in entertainment, AI is being used to create personalized recommendations, generate music and art, and even write news articles.

But with all of these advancements comes a host of ethical and societal implications. One of the biggest concerns surrounding AI is the potential for job displacement. As AI systems become more capable, they have the potential to automate many tasks currently performed by humans, leading to job loss in certain industries. This could exacerbate income inequality and create social unrest if not properly managed.

Another concern is the potential for bias in AI systems. AI systems are only as good as the data they are trained on, and if that data is biased, the AI system will also be biased. This can lead to discriminatory outcomes in areas such as hiring, lending, and criminal justice. It is crucial that developers and policymakers work to address these biases and ensure that AI systems are fair and equitable.
